Our main character John’s account of the many people places and things that occur are based on actual and factual events. This book I guarantee will not only touch your heart with many events but will make you laugh, cry, wonder and be mystified all at the same time. The reason for this book was very clear to John. In the twilight years of his life he wants to give readers a true story of growing up in the 50s, and 60s then leaving coming back after the Vietnam War and going on. In closing this book is a keeper which one can go back and say “So that’s how Bridgeport was”. It’s a book about people and the ideals and humility of many. I was the kid who grew up in the Hollow of Bridgeport who loved to sing and have fun like the other America Italians there. When I turned twelve we moved to the North End of Bridgeport along with my brother and two sisters. Then along came two more brothers born in the North End. Being the second oldest of six children hindered my singing career as money was tight. I went on to join the navy after high school and spent four years doing my duty to Uncle Sam and becoming a man.
My path hasn’t always been clear and times were difficult, however I love people, and I treat people the way I would like to be treated. I enjoy, travel, music, and I write poetry which is my craft and passion. Life is what we make of it and not what it makes of us.
